Yeah,but 3 Mile Pilot was the band that also started what became a signature "guitar tone" that every band that came from,during and after thier time used in very dfferent and distinct ways,including Drive Like Jehu,No Knife,Rocket From The Crypt,Inch,Drunk Tank,Olivelawn,Lucy's Fur Coat,and even Chinchilla.I used to catch 3 Mile Pilot shows all the time and was at thier final show as well.Great band.Highly influential.+TORMENT+ wrote:J
Three Mile Pilot - from San Diego, active from like '92 - '98. They contained members of The Black Heart Prosession & Pinback, if anyone was into them. Apparantly 3 Mile Pilot have reunited. If you havent' heard them check them out, the early stuff is slow, brooding. Quite a contrast to the post-hardcore bands that San Diego was known for in the early 90's.
